Team News

Como boss Cesc Fabregas will welcome back influential midfielder Nico Paz on Monday, following the player's recovery from an ankle injury. A place in the squad should be assured but it looks probable that he will start the game from the bench.

Teenage winger Assane Diao netted on his debut against Milan in midweek, so he looks set to keep his place in attack for the hosts. Maxence Caqueret will be pushing for a recall to the midfield after impressing from the bench against I Rossoneri.

Former Wolverhampton Wanderers striker Patrick Cutrone is I Lariani's top scorer in Serie A with six goals. He has the faith of Fabregas which should keep him up top on Monday, while Andrea Belotti will be trying to push his way into contention.

Full-backs Alex Moreno (flexor) and Sergi Roberto (calf) remain out through injury but Federico Barba and Marco Sala have returned to training, so we could see them both involved against Udinese.

Lorenzo Lucca has struck seven goals in the league for the visitors, and he is available for selection here after serving a suspension. The Italy international is expected to be thrown straight back into the side, so we could see Alexis Sanchez dropped down to the bench as a result.

Oumar Selet, who arrived from Red Bull Salzburg at the start of the month, has helped I Bianconeri keep two clean sheets in as many games, so he will continue in the back three alongside Thomas Kristensen and Jaka Bijol.

Wing-back Kingsley Ehizibue picked up a thigh injury against Verona last week to become the latest Udinese player confined to the treatment room. Oier Zarraga, Lautaro Giannetti, Keinan Davis and first-choice goalkeeper Maduka Okoye are the other stars out of action at the moment.

Como may just be one point above the relegation zone, but at times they have looked like they have adjusted to the demands of the top flight. They have beaten title challengers Atalanta away from home, and the only other team to manage that this season is Napoli, who are also gunning for the scudetto.

Fabregas' side looked good against Milan earlier in the week but were ultimately outdone by the individual quality that the Rossoneri have in their squad, with the talented Rafael Leao bagging the winner.

Como had won their two previous clashes here against Lecce and Roma, so they will hope to get back into that rhythm against Udinese. The visitors are not to be underestimated, though.

They head here unbeaten in their last four league games and have conceded just three goals in the process. I Bianconeri have drawn their last three, and the two most recent showings against Atalanta and Verona ended 0-0.

Udinese are showing strength defensively, while they could do with a little bit more in the final third, and the return of Lucca should help them with that. I am expecting a tight affair here, so I think a draw seems the sensible avenue to go down for Monday's match.
